Song of Solomon 1:5-6 reads: "I am dark but lovely, O daughters of Jerusalem, like the tents of Kedar, like the curtains of Solomon. Do not gaze at me because I am dark, because the sun has gazed on me. My mother’s sons were angry with me; they made me a keeper of the vineyards, so I have not kept my own vineyard." In these verses, the speaker, traditionally believed to be the Shulammite woman, describes herself as beautiful despite being dark-skinned, and explains that her brothers made her work in the vineyards which resulted in her not taking care of her own needs.
